Long Beach State Women’s Volleyball Takes Down UC Santa Barbara, 3-1

11/13/2021 10:04:00 PM | Women's Volleyball

Another solid all-around team victory for the Beach as Kashauna Williams and Katie Kennedy each recorded 11 kills in the win

LONG BEACH, Calif. –
Long Beach State came out swinging against UC Santa Barbara as the Beach went on to earn a 3-1 [25-20, 25-17, 13-25, 25-19] victory over the Gauchos on Saturday night.

LBSU has now won three of their last four matches to improve to 12-15 overall and 6-10 in Big West action. Meanwhile, UCSB drops to 17-11 on the year and 13-3 in conference play.

Freshman Erykah Lovett got the match started with an ace as Long Beach State took an early lead over UC Santa Barbara in the first set. The Gauchos managed to tie the game three times, but the Beach held the lead throughout, before winning the opening set 25-20.

Long Beach State continued to play their game in the second set hitting .345, while limiting UCSB to a .111 attack percentage. The Beach broke a 7-7 tie on a kill from Katie Kennedy as LBSU went on an 8-0 behind a strong serve from freshman Kailia Lopez. Lopez would cap that run with an ace. With a comfortable lead, Long Beach State cruised to a 25-17 win as the Beach took a 2-0 set lead over the Gauchos.

UC Santa Barbara worked hard to avoid the sweep as the Gauchos came out firing in the third set and out-hit Long Beach State .429 to .030. With the Gauchos on a run, Long Beach State fell behind and was unable to recover as UCSB claimed the third set, 25-13.

Despite the setback in the third, the Beach jumped right back into playing Long Beach State volleyball and turned in their best showing of the night. LBSU hit .361 in the frame as the Beach knocked down 15 kills on 36 swings, while committing just two errors.

Following two early lead changes and four ties, Long Beach State used a 7-0 run highlighted by a Tia Chavira serving ace to break the game open. From there, the Beach held a comfortable lead and close the set and match on a kill from Kennedy to win, 25-19, and complete the four-set victory.



Kennedy and Kashauna Williams led the offensive attack with 11 kills each, while Kennedy hit .400 in the contest to go along with three digs and two blocks. Chavira set a solid game as Long Beach State hit .244 on the night as Chavira finished with 31 assists, seven digs, six kills, and three aces in another all-around solid performance for the sophomore setter.

In the back court, sophomore libero Nicole Hoff led the way with 10 digs, while Lovett added nine digs to go along with six kills, two aces, and a pair of blocks.

Senior middle blocker Miranda Canez patrolled the net and finished the match with five blocks (1 solo, 4 assists), while also contributing seven kills.

UC Santa Barbara was led by Michelle Ohwobete's 12 kills, while Mehana Ma'a (20 assists) and Grace McIntosh (16 assists) split setter duties as the Gauchos hit .262 in the match. Macall Peed concluded the contest with 16 digs, while Deni Wilson led the team at the net with four blocks.

Long Beach State will be back in action on Friday, Nov. 19 at UC San Diego. First serve is set for 7 p.m.
